The Importance of Fitness in the Modern Age

A sedentary lifestyle is now considered one of the biggest threats to public health. According to the World Health Organization, lack of physical activity contributes to millions of premature deaths every year.

Whether you’re glued to your laptop for work or binge-watching a series, inactivity is silently hurting your body. This kind of modern living is associated with:

  • Increased risk of obesity

  • Heart disease and diabetes

  • Poor posture and joint pain

  • Low mood and cognitive decline

🧠 But the good news? Regular fitness can reverse much of this damage.

2. Improve Health, Boost Energy, and Live Longer

Want more energy, better sleep, and a longer, disease-free life? Then fitness is your best ally.

Regular exercise helps:

  • Improve cardiovascular health

  • Regulate blood sugar and insulin levels

  • Strengthen bones and muscles

  • Improve immunity and metabolic function

According to the Mayo Clinic, just 30 minutes of moderate physical activity per day can significantly reduce your risk of heart disease, stroke, and some cancers.

4. Break Free from a Sedentary Lifestyle

In today’s society, being unfit is the default setting. But you can choose differently.

Here’s how to break free:

  • Take regular walking breaks during your workday

  • Use stairs instead of elevators

  • Try 10-minute bodyweight workouts at home

  • Dance, stretch, or do yoga—whatever moves you

Even small changes like standing for 5 minutes every hour can reduce your risk of chronic illness.
